FalconStor´s thin disaster recovery leverages thin provisioning, thin mirroring and thin replication volumes to deliver an industry-first thin, end-to-end disaster recovery infrastructure, resulting in unprecedented management and cost efficiencies. With FalconStor´s Thin DR technology, storage allocations at the data center and the disaster recovery site no longer have to be identical.
FalconStor´s Thin DR feature utilizes the IPStor platform to deliver any to any heterogeneous storage replication and MicroScan technology with built-in deduplication and compression to minimize the amount of data transferred at the granular disk-sector level. Customers can create a virtual volume to match the size of each data provisioning request, and allocate a smaller amount of actual physical disk space, assigning additional physical disk space automatically as needed. Thin provisioning reduces storage costs, thin replication reduces bandwidth costs and thin mirroring reduces wasteful over-provisioning of storage, all saving disk space and power consumption, helping to facilitate a substantially more efficient ‘Green’ data center.

IPStor technology is easily embedded in a disk array system. With IPStor implanted in a single, 20Gb InfiniBand, 10Gb Ethernet or 4Gb Fibre Channel fault tolerant, active-active, dual-controller appliance, the need for multiple server appliances is eliminated. FalconStor partner H3C is successfully using this model to capture market share lead in IP SANs in China.
The FalconStor NSS solution can also be combined with a memory appliance as ultra-fast storage-on-demand or as a read/write cache device to accelerate key applications to the speed of solid state disk (SSD). With the FalconStor NSS appliance fronted by the Violin 1010 memory appliance, production performance of data-centric applications is unleashed from disk seek times, since Tier-0 memory enables faster processing of terabyte-scale datasets. The dramatic I/O acceleration enables data center scalability and cost control, with on-demand provisioning of SSD to any existing SAN volume. For applications heavily used at end of the quarter, dynamic allocation of memory serves to supercharge these applications, or these “hottest” data sectors.

FalconStor NSS
FalconStor Network Storage Server (NSS) is a total SAN solution that provisions virtual disks to hosts via Fibre Channel, iSCSI, and InfiniBand providing enterprise-class performance, compatibility, reliability, and heterogeneous storage management. Data snapshots taken by the built-in FalconStor TimeMark functionality can be used for data protection and rapid recovery. FalconStor NSS features thin provisioning and Capacity on Demand (COD) to avoid storage underutilization. The FalconStor NSS has earned Microsoft’s Designed for Windows Server 2008 logo.
